All bearings and bushings have the same basic function which is to reduce the rolling resistance of an assembly to minimize power losses. However, there are a few basic scenarios where one has an advantage over the other.
Bushings
Let’s start with bushings which are usually porous brass oil impregnated sleeves which a shaft rotates within. These typically have a shorter lifespan than regular bearings and can be used in lower speed scenarios or submariner applications where the vehicle will be spending a lot of its time in contact with water or even underwater.
Open bearings
Then come open bearings which can primarily be used inside sealed components such as servos or internal gearboxes. These types of bearings have no protection to dirt ingress and have the least amount of rolling resistance hence can be used for precision high speed applications.
Sealed and hybrid bearings
Lastly there are sealed bearings which have contact rubber seals which have a lip that rides on the inner and outer race of the bearing, in turn this creates maximum protection for the bearing, however since the races contact the seal, the bearing has some resistance to rotate. The best of all worlds would be a hybrid bearing, which has a rubber seal outside, towards the elements and a metal shield on the inside for higher redundance and lower seal induced friction.
Maintaining the bearings can include simply spraying wd-40 on the bearing or even going as far as opening the bearings with a dedicated seal pick and using a solvent to clean the bearing and repacking it with grease for significantly longer life.
